About the Pomodoro Technique
The Pomodoro Technique is a time management method developed by Francesco Cirillo in the late 1980s. It uses a timer to break down work into intervals, traditionally 25 minutes in length, separated by short breaks.
1. Work
Focus on your task for 25 minutes without interruption.
2. Short Break
Take a 5-minute break to rest your mind.
3. Long Break
After 4 work sessions, take a longer 15-minute break.
This technique helps improve mental agility, enhance focus, and avoid burnout by ensuring regular breaks.
